  • Best way to access JNDI configured DataSource from outside container

    I'm not sure if this is the right forum category, but it seemed like a good place to start.
    I have a DB2 database on an OS/390 mainframe that is configured as a JNDI datasource in WebSphere (WSAD) 5.1.x. I can get connections and do database transactions within my web-application just fine.
    Part of my project needs a cron managed stand-alone application to do some database clean up work. It essentially needs to query one database, and then based on the results stick some data into the DB2 database. Easy enough right?
    The issue here is that our Security department will not under any circumstances give us the passwords and users for either database. They give these only to the server admins who configure WSAD. We also can't use a properties file. The server admins either won't touch any properties file (it is considered "code" and they don't want to be responsible for problems) or they won't have access to the contents of the ears or jars we give them. This basically leaves us with our JNDI datasource as the only datasource we could access (because the admins will have it configured with a username and password). There is also no way to infer a valid username/password from the owner of the web-app since it will live on an NT box and the NT user won't have mainframe rights.
    There is also no possibility of bending these rules no matter how stupid or cumbersome they are.
    So my question is, what is the best method in which to gain access to this JNDI DataSource or a Connection from this DataSource? Can I even get a DataSource from a JNDI lookup? Is JMS/RMI or some other acronymn that I don't know about the only way to acomplish this?
    We're using Struts MVC -> Spring -> Hibernate in the webapp, if that helps.
    Thanks in advance.

    You seem to be asking: "how can a standalone app get a valid DB2 connection by leveraging the live objects in a WSAD application"?
    While this is pretty far from my area of expertise, I don't think you can. While both JMS and RMI (and other technologies) can export some types of Java objects, they have to be objects that implement the java.io.Serializable interface. Connections cannot be serialized because these objects (normally) encapsulate a live TCP/IP connection. I don't see any fundamental reason a DataSource object couldn't be serialized other than security, but that very reason means that no reasonable implementation is going to be serializable; if it were serializable, you could almost certainly extract the value of the username and password from the serialized object. In other words, what you're really trying to do is get around security and Java's security is probably robust enough to prevent it.
    If the DB credentials only live in the WSAD world, that's where the database work has to be done. However, there's no reason the work can't be driven by a servlet or JSP that is in turn invoked from a cron-driven script or application. Personally, I do such "event notifier" scripts in Perl; Java is a bit heavy for "start up, post to URL, shutdown", but if you have more work going on you could certainly use Java. If actually doing the work in the WSAD application is not acceptable, then you're probably stuck.

    I have Arch Linux and Debian Testing installed side by side on my laptop.
    Arch uses Grub (legacy) and Debian uses Grub2. The way I have set it up is to have Arch's Grub on the MBR and then chainload Debian's Grub2 from there.
    Debian's Grub2 is installed on its own partition rather than on the MBR
    This is the line I use to chainload Grub2 from Grub (legacy)
    # (4) Debian chainload
    title Debian chainload
    root (hdX,X)
    chainloader +1
    Additionally just for kicks, I also have an entry in Grub2 to get back to Grub.
    menuentry "Arch Linux chainload" {
    insmod part_msdos
    insmod ext2
    set root='(hd0)'
    chainloader +1
    boot
    Note that the (hd0) above always points to the MBR.
    I do not have to bother with one bootloader interfering with the other and the OS entries on each are handled separately on their own.
    This setup has worked well for me for quite a while now. Before I started with Arch, I used a similar setup when I tried out various distros (Fedora,opensuse,etc.) alongside Ubuntu

  • Best way to configure a network comprising WLSE and many APs ?

    Hi the Cisco NetPro community,
    I would like to have a discussion with you on the best way to configure a network containing a WLSE and a large amount of Access Points.
    The network I want to configure comprises some subnetnorks, each comprising about 10 access points (with some advanced settings for security). It might be a quite long and boring process to set the configuration for all those, so I am looking for the quickest and easiest solution to do so.
    First of all, the configuration of IP addresses have to be done on each Access Point after unpacking it. The configuration of my network comprises 1 WDS active AP, 1 WDS backup AP and the rest of infrastructure APs, that for each developement site.
    I thought about several solutions :
    - 1st solution could be to apply a configuration file (i.e. load the config.txt file) to each AP manually, changing some values (IP, local radius...).
    But problem is that passwords can't be changed with text editor because of the passwords written in "hash".
    - 2nd solution could be to configure each AP (after IP is set) using its web interface.
    No more problem for hash written passwords, but this method is quite boring when surfing on menu pages of the AP web interface...
    - 3rd solution, which could appear as the best solution, is to create a template on the WLSE, and to apply it to all APs.
    No more boring connection to each AP, but problem are : we need to create as many templates as APs (or change some parameters each time), and we still need to set parameters directly to APs before (SNMP, SSH, WDS configuration...), in order the WLSE to manage the APs.
    So, what do you think could be the best solution in order to deploy such a network with many APs ?
    How is it possible to avoid (so far as we can) the configuration of APs one by one ?
    Thanks a lot in advance for your consideration and your ideas !
    Alexis.

    Well for one of my clients that had over 60 sites, we actually created a couple of templates. We created a basic template and a template for each site. You can have the ap's obtain the configuration from the WLSE, but you need to configure a DHCP option. My client did mac address reservations, but of course you need the mac address first. I guess you can also let the ap get an address and change it later. They tried doing different things, first let the ap obtain a default config and then pushing out the configuration for that site.
    As for the hash, you can set the password in ascii... when you do a show run, then of cours it will be hash'd.

  • Best way to configure search toplogoy for multiple servers farm??

    Hi,
    My farm environment is 2 WFE and 2 App servers. Right now i am trying to configure Search Topology. what will be the best way to configure the search topology for this farm, so that query and crawling will be working perfectly. one thing i noticed with my
    previous search application Crawl DB had grown 140 GB, i dont know why it happened. please look at the following screen shot, this the current topology but i want to distribute component to different server.
    Any help will be appreciated!!

    The best topology depends on whether you want it to be fault tolerant or not. For a fault tolerant design with this number of servers I normally create two Index Partitions 0 and 1 with each on one of the App servers.  I then create Replicas of each
    partition on the front end servers. I then put the query role on both web fronts ends and the crawl role on both Ap servers.  So I end up with the following:
    FE1 = Index Replica 0 + Query
    FE2 = Index Replica 1 + Query
    Ap1 = Index 0 + Crawl
    Ap2 = Index 1 + Crawl
